Cells are liquids – but behave like solids

romaricPRL_webScientists at the Institute for Bioengineering of Catalonia (IBEC) have revealed that, counter to previous understanding, the living cells in our bodies behave like solids rather than the liquids they are made of.

IBEC group leader and ICREA research professor Xavier Trepat, who led the research, describes the discovery as ‘truly counter-intuitive’. “It means we need brand new laws of physics to understand what ingredients a fluid needs to behave as a solid,” he says.

Harnessing E. coli to power micromotors for drug delivery

Samuel Sanchez Adv Mat 2015An IBEC researcher and his collaborators have taken the next step in their quest to achieve safe micromotors for medical drug and cargo delivery by developing a version that is powered by bacteria.

Samuel Sánchez, who recently published some work about similar micro-sized drug carriers that are powered by enzymes that consume biological fuels, such as glucose, worked with the part of his group at the Max Planck Institute for Intelligent Systems on this latest finding, highlighted on the inside cover of Advanced Materials Interfaces, which elaborates an even more promising ‘microswimmer’ that is powered by Escherichia coli.

A history of biomedicine in Spain in 28 chapters

book launch BotinThe life and career of IBEC Director Josep Samitier is one of the “28 Historias de Ciencia e Innovación Biomédica en España/28 Stories of Science and Biomedical Innovation in Spain” in a book launched yesterday by the Fundación Botin in Madrid.

The book celebrates the foundation’s ten years of close collaboration with some of the top scientists in Spain in the field of biomedicine under its Technology Transfer programme, working together to develop products or services that improve quality of life and provide business and investment opportunities. IBEC’s partnership with the foundation has been in regard to the technology transfer of results obtained by the Nanobioengineering group within the project ‘Desarrollo de Tecnologías en Bionanomedicina para diagnóstico y terapia’.
